Beyond Convenience: The SEO and Accessibility Advantages

The user experience is the most obvious win, but Roulettino Casino’s breadcrumb work also pays off in less visible ways. For search engine optimisation (SEO), breadcrumbs build a clear internal linking pattern. This enables Google’s systems chart the site’s layout more effectively. That effort can lead to enhanced search results, sometimes termed “sitelinks,” appearing under Roulettino’s main listing. For someone in Brisbane searching online, those links make it more straightforward to jump straight to a specific promotion or game category. On another front, a solid breadcrumb trail greatly enhances accessibility. It gives vital context to people using screen readers, helping them understand their position on the site. This inclusive design choice means all players, no matter how they access the website, get a high-quality experience. It reflects a broader commitment from Roulettino. What Exactly Are Breadcrumbs and Why They Are Important

Breadcrumb links is a horizontal line of clickable links. It reveals your position on a website, situated within its overall hierarchy. The name borrows from the old Hansel and Gretel story, in which the children scattered breadcrumbs to mark their path home. On a comprehensive site like Roulettino Casino, these links are much more than decoration. They perform three crucial jobs: they inform you your location, they let you jump back to a earlier category with one click, and they keep the overall website easier to use.
